#7 Useful Japanese Phrases for Tourists

Good morning! Today, we will introduce 5 useful Japanese phrases for people who want to go to Japan. Let’s do morning study together!


  1. Ikura desuka?

Translation: How much is it?


Japanese: いくらですか?


Usage: It is a simple and polite way to inquire about the price of an item or service.


  1. Onegai shimasu

Translation: Please


Japanese: お願いします /おねがいします


Usage: It is a versatile Japanese phrase used when making requests, asking for favors, or showing politeness.


  1. Dokodesuka?

Translation: Where is it?


Japanese: どこですか?


Usage: It is a Japanese phrase used to ask for a location. It means “Where is it?”or “Where is [something]?”. For example, if you want to ask where the toilets are, you can say “Toire wa doko desu ka?”.


  1. Kore wa nandesuka

Translation: What is it?


Japanese: これはなんですか?


Usage: It is used to ask about unknown objects, words, or cultural aspects.


  1. Sumimasen

Translation: Excuse me / I’m sorry


Japanese: すみません


Usage: This phrase has two meanings. First, it is used to say “Excuse me” when getting someone’s attention. Second, it means “I’m sorry” when apologizing.
